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Souda,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ature ranging between max 27.8°C (82°F) and min 22.3°C (72.1°F).

Heat index

August's average heat index is calculated to be a tropical 30°C (86°F). Persistently participating in activities during exposure may lead to fatigue and induce heat cramps.
It is worth noting that heat index values are gauged for conditions in the shade and light breezes. Heat index values may rise by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ees when exposed to direct sunlight.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', melds the effects of warmth and moisture to generate a feeling of heat. This effect is personal, influenced by the individual's physical activity and heat sensitivity, shaped by factors including wind, attire, and metabolic variations.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are primarily vital for children. Children often do not understand the need to rest and hydrate. Thirst is a late manifestation of dehydration - therefore, it is essential to stay hydrated, particularly during prolonged physical activities.

Humidity

In Souda, the average relative humidity in August is 65%.

Rainfall

In August, the rain falls for 2.2 days. Throughout August, 7mm (0.28")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Souda, there are 118 rainfall days, and 489mm (19.25")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August is 13h and 28min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:32 and sunset at 20:27. On the last day of August, in Souda, sunrise is at 06:55 and sunset at 19:52 EEST.

Sunshine

The months with the most sunshine are July and August, with an average of 12h of sunshine.

UV index

In August, the average daily maximum UV index in Souda is 6.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: The UV index of 6 during August leads to these advisories:
Fend off overexposure. Sun protection is vital. Be aware that the sun's UV radiation is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. and try to reduce direct sun exposure during this period as much as possible. On sunny days, it's ideal to wear sunglasses that filter out UVA and UVB rays.
